Subject: [PATCH v2 1/1] binder: fix freeze race

Currently cgroup freezer is used to freeze the application threads, and
BINDER_FREEZE is used to freeze the corresponding binder interface.
There's already a mechanism in ioctl(BINDER_FREEZE) to wait for any
existing transactions to drain out before actually freezing the binder
interface.

But freezing an app requires 2 steps, freezing the binder interface with
ioctl(BINDER_FREEZE) and then freezing the application main threads with
cgroupfs. This is not an atomic operation. The following race issue
might happen.

1) Binder interface is frozen by ioctl(BINDER_FREEZE);
2) Main thread A initiates a new sync binder transaction to process B;
3) Main thread A is frozen by "echo 1 > cgroup.freeze";
4) The response from process B reaches the frozen thread, which will
unexpectedly fail.

This patch provides a mechanism to check if there's any new pending
transaction happening between ioctl(BINDER_FREEZE) and freezing the
main thread. If there's any, the main thread freezing operation can
be rolled back to finish the pending transaction.

Furthermore, the response might reach the binder driver before the
rollback actually happens. That will still cause failed transaction.

As the other process doesn't wait for another response of the response,
the response transaction failure can be fixed by treating the response
transaction like an oneway/async one, allowing it to reach the frozen
thread. And it will be consumed when the thread gets unfrozen later.

diff --git a/drivers/android/binder.c b/drivers/android/binder.c
index d9030cb6b1e4..eaffdf5f692c 100644
--- a/drivers/android/binder.c
+++ b/drivers/android/binder.c
@@ -3038,9 +3038,8 @@ static void binder_transaction(struct binder_proc *proc,
 	if (reply) {
 		binder_enqueue_thread_work(thread, tcomplete);
 		binder_inner_proc_lock(target_proc);
-		if (target_thread->is_dead || target_proc->is_frozen) {
-			return_error = target_thread->is_dead ?
-				BR_DEAD_REPLY : BR_FROZEN_REPLY;
+		if (target_thread->is_dead) {
+			return_error = BR_DEAD_REPLY;
 			binder_inner_proc_unlock(target_proc);
 			goto err_dead_proc_or_thread;
 		}
@@ -4648,6 +4647,22 @@ static int binder_ioctl_get_node_debug_info(struct binder_proc *proc,
 	return 0;
 }
 
+static int binder_txns_pending_ilocked(struct binder_proc *proc)
+{
+	struct rb_node *n;
+	struct binder_thread *thread;
+
+	if (proc->outstanding_txns > 0)
+		return 1;
+
+	for (n = rb_first(&proc->threads); n; n = rb_next(n)) {
+		thread = rb_entry(n, struct binder_thread, rb_node);
+		if (thread->transaction_stack)
+			return 1;
+	}
+	return 0;
+}
+
 static int binder_ioctl_freeze(struct binder_freeze_info *info,
 			       struct binder_proc *target_proc)
 {
@@ -4682,6 +4697,14 @@ static int binder_ioctl_freeze(struct binder_freeze_info *info,
 	if (!ret && target_proc->outstanding_txns)
 		ret = -EAGAIN;
 
+	/* Also check pending transactions that wait for reply */
+	if (ret >= 0) {
+		binder_inner_proc_lock(target_proc);
+		if (binder_txns_pending_ilocked(target_proc))
+			ret = -EAGAIN;
+		binder_inner_proc_unlock(target_proc);
+	}
+
 	if (ret < 0) {
 		binder_inner_proc_lock(target_proc);
 		target_proc->is_frozen = false;
@@ -4696,6 +4719,7 @@ static int binder_ioctl_get_freezer_info(
 {
 	struct binder_proc *target_proc;
 	bool found = false;
+	int txns_pending;
 
 	info->sync_recv = 0;
 	info->async_recv = 0;
@@ -4705,7 +4729,9 @@ static int binder_ioctl_get_freezer_info(
 		if (target_proc->pid == info->pid) {
 			found = true;
 			binder_inner_proc_lock(target_proc);
-			info->sync_recv |= target_proc->sync_recv;
+			txns_pending = binder_txns_pending_ilocked(target_proc);
+			info->sync_recv |= target_proc->sync_recv |
+					(txns_pending << 1);
 			info->async_recv |= target_proc->async_recv;
 			binder_inner_proc_unlock(target_proc);
 		}
diff --git a/drivers/android/binder_internal.h b/drivers/android/binder_internal.h
index 810c0b84d3f8..402c4d4362a8 100644
--- a/drivers/android/binder_internal.h
+++ b/drivers/android/binder_internal.h
@@ -378,6 +378,8 @@ struct binder_ref {
  *                        binder transactions
  *                        (protected by @inner_lock)
  * @sync_recv:            process received sync transactions since last frozen
+ *                        bit 0: received sync transaction after being frozen
+ *                        bit 1: new pending sync transaction during freezing
  *                        (protected by @inner_lock)
  * @async_recv:           process received async transactions since last frozen
  *                        (protected by @inner_lock)
diff --git a/include/uapi/linux/android/binder.h b/include/uapi/linux/android/binder.h
index 20e435fe657a..3246f2c74696 100644
--- a/include/uapi/linux/android/binder.h
+++ b/include/uapi/linux/android/binder.h
@@ -225,7 +225,14 @@ struct binder_freeze_info {
 
 struct binder_frozen_status_info {
 	__u32            pid;
+
+	/* process received sync transactions since last frozen
+	 * bit 0: received sync transaction after being frozen
+	 * bit 1: new pending sync transaction during freezing
+	 */
 	__u32            sync_recv;
+
+	/* process received async transactions since last frozen */
 	__u32            async_recv;
 };
